Kim Kardashian Pussycat Dolls Inspired Look

http://www.jessicaharlow.com/img/tutorial%20images/kim_dash1.jpg

PRODUCTS USED

EYES

  • Too Faced Shadow Insurance
  • MAC Metal-X Cream Shadow in “Fusion Gold” (rose gold; limited edition; comes out often during the Holiday Season.)
  • MAC Pigment in “Gold Mode”
  • Stila Eyeshadow in “Moonlight” (shimmery white)
  • Bare Escentuals bareMinerals Eye Shadow in “Nude Beach” (shimmery sand)
  • NYX Glitter in “Gold” and “Silver”
  • Benefit Shelaq (make up sealant used to adhere the glitter to the skin.)
  • MAC Eye Shadow in “Carbon” (used to line the upper lashline)
  • MAC Eye Shadow in “Amber Lights” (orangey-gold; lower lashline)
  • Elite False Lashes in “#8″

CHEEKS

  • Matisse Blush in “Faith” (mid-tone pink with peachy undertones)

LIPS

  • Benefit Silky Finish Lipstick in “Lady’s Choice” (nude)
  • Bare Escentuals bareMinerals Buxom Lips Lipgloss in “Dolly” (sheer pink gloss)
